The trend highlights that as AI tools improve and costs decrease, the results are becoming homogenized due to the commoditization of execution, leading to a shift in value rather than its disappearance.
Hashimoto discovered that cheaper AI models can produce similar outputs to more expensive models for known tasks, but the real value lies in tasks requiring expertise and imagination.
An analogy to Blackberry and Apple is used, showing that differentiation in imagination can lead to significant market success, even when execution quality is comparable.
